Hi Truong. I'll definitely give this a try & give you feedback when I do. I think this software will be incredibly useful for creature modellers. Example: When I was studying my 3D Art & Animation degree, our 3rd year project (for Asset Creation majors) was to design, model, and rig a hyperrealistic creature. The creature needed to be entirely fictional, but use real-world skeleton & muscle features. This meant we spent a huge amount of time finding skeletal & musculatute references from lots of different animals & trying to combine them to model a creature with realistic movement.
So a 3D musculature library like this sounds incredibly useful for creature modellers, modelling both real & fictional creatures. A simple auto rig feature could be really cool (to visualise how the muscles move/stretch/distort) but I know that would probably necessitate an enormous amount of additional work for a large library like this.
